Study Summary
The purpose of this study is to demonstrate that virologically controlled HIV-infected individuals can successfully switch from a protease inhibitor (PI)-based regimen to an efavirenz-based regimen while maintaining virologic control, as evaluated by the proportion of subjects who continue to have plasma HIV-1 levels \< 50 copies/mL. In addition, a simplified once-daily regimen will improve adherence and quality of life.
